Transaction 2a99965615ed12924488c02a17571918cd0976eadd34f4ae3ed40913bc3c0cad
1 Input
1 Output
-
2a99965615ed12924488c02a17571918cd0976eadd34f4ae3ed40913bc3c0cad:0
- value
- 129140
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 22027a5db3db1b3915d5db6a58607e44b57c82c4 OP_EQUAL
- address
- 34nqsEsK6p8t7truS8dHrAsjdsmFZKkEtS